YouTube shooter sought job there

- Megan Cerullo

THE WOMAN who opened fire on workers at YouTube headquarte­rs in California had stopped by the office the day before and inquired about employment, police said Thursday.

Nasim Aghdam, 39, spent about 10 minutes at the YouTube campus in San Bruno on April 2, cops there said.

Aghdam asked for directions to the main office and was sent to the front desk, where she asked about working for the video company, police said.

A day later, Aghdam showed up at the Silicon Valley building, pulled a pistol out of her purse and began indiscrimi­nately firing into a crowd of staffers eating lunch outside. She then shot herself to death.

Three innocent people were shot in the attack and a fourth person injured her ankle running away.

Aghdam accused YouTube of censoring her videos and ruining her career as an internet star.
